Personal preference: no to watch rolls (defined as a piece of fabric with pockets for watches, which you then roll) as-is, caseback may get scratched by the bracelet especially while traveling. Protective cushioning does not protect the watch against itself.
As a frequent traveler, I know that space on your rollaboard is at a premium so watches must be stored in the smallest space possible yet still provide protection. So my personal preference this: Put a business card within the band to protect the caseback from the band, and place in a 3"x5" padded ziploc bag. If you look hard enough you can get 8 mil bags, which are for all intents and purposes industrial strength and puncture-proof. Bad example below:
